Understanding the Complexities of Food Security
One of the key strengths of the Advanced Certificate in Food Security and Sustainable Livelihoods is its comprehensive approach to understanding the complexities of food security. Students learn about the interconnectedness of food systems, including production, processing, distribution, and consumption, as well as the social, economic, and environmental factors that influence them. For example, a case study on the impact of climate change on agricultural productivity in Africa highlights the need for climate-resilient agriculture practices, such as conservation agriculture and agroforestry. By applying the knowledge and skills gained from the certificate, professionals can develop innovative solutions to address these challenges, such as implementing sustainable irrigation systems or promoting climate-resilient crop varieties.

Addressing the Nutrition and Health Dimension
Another critical aspect of the Advanced Certificate in Food Security and Sustainable Livelihoods is its focus on the nutrition and health dimension of food security. Students learn about the importance of nutrition-sensitive agriculture, food fortification, and public health interventions in addressing malnutrition and promoting healthy diets. For instance, a case study on the effectiveness of biofortification in improving micronutrient intake among vulnerable populations highlights the potential of this approach in addressing hidden hunger. By applying the knowledge and skills gained from the certificate, professionals can develop and implement programs that promote healthy eating habits, improve nutrition outcomes, and reduce the burden of diet-related diseases.
